Baba Yaga Tales 2 is a dark Slavic folklore slot from Spinomenal, released on 5 April 2026 as the sequel to Baba Yaga Tales. It plays on a 5x4 grid with 50 paylines, returns 95.73%, and takes bets from 0.50 to 50. Four legendary characters from the old tales each stand for a different free spins mode, and stacked symbols, wilds and a feature buy complete the package. Into The Witch’s ForestThe reels are framed by a rustic wooden hut with a thatched roof, dried herbs and small pink flowers hanging above the grid. The setting is dark and moody, with a stormy forest behind the cabin. A banner at the top shows the game’s name or announces the next free spins mode, and a small badge on the right shows the 50 lines. The premium symbols are the heroes and villains of Slavic folklore, painted as tall portraits that often fill whole reels: Morozko, the white-bearded frost spirit with a glowing staff; Zmey Gorynych, the three-headed fire dragon; Rusalka, a mysterious water maiden with golden hair; and Baba Yaga herself, a grinning witch in a red headscarf. Her famous hut on chicken legs also appears. The low symbols are A, K, Q, J and 10 in carved wooden letters. The wild is a golden sun with a face, and the scatter is a full moon marked Free Spins. Stacked Characters And WildsWith four rows and 50 lines, stacked symbols are what make this game tick. At a bet of 500 – 10 per line – a full stack of Zmey Gorynych on the second reel, joined by sun wilds on the first and third, paid 1,500, or 3x the bet, in a shower of gold coins. At a bet of 100 – 2 per line – the dragon stacked over the third and fourth reels next to a wild on the first paid 840, 8.4x the bet. In another spin a green glow ran over two middle reels next to two sun wilds, and the win was 560. When the same character fills several neighbouring reels, almost all 50 lines pay at once. Four Characters, Four Free Spins ModesThe full moon scatters trigger the free spins – one of our screenshots shows four moons on the second to fifth reels. The game then opens an old map with the four characters placed on it, each with a label for their mode, and a Start button. Zmey Gorynych stands for Extra Wilds, and the other three – Baba Yaga, Morozko and Rusalka – offer different twists. The banner above the reels in the base game hints at what comes next. Our screenshots show it reading “Next free spins mode: Winning symbols respin” and, later, “Next free spins mode: Extra wilds”. The feature list also mentions nudges, sticky symbols, random wilds and multipliers, which fit the different modes. Free Spins In ActionOur free spins screenshot shows the round in full swing. The background turned into a warm, glowing red, the wild changed into a golden crown marked WILD, and several crowns landed across the grid together with Morozko, Rusalka and the dragon. That spin paid 510, the round total stood at 870 at a bet of 100, and 4 free spins were left. A small dragon icon appeared in the top right corner, which suggests Zmey Gorynych’s mode was the one in play. Buy FeatureThe Buy Feature window offers to “Trigger 12 free spins with an extra wild feature”. At a bet of 100 the price is 3,600, or 36x the bet – one of the cheaper feature buys around, although the mode is fixed to extra wilds rather than one of the other characters. The Next Mode BannerThe banner above the reels is one of the game’s smartest touches: it announces the next free spins mode while you are still playing the base game. Between our screenshots it switched from winning symbols respin to extra wilds, so the upcoming mode changes during play. That gives a little extra tension to every scatter that lands: two moons on the reels feel different when you know the dragon’s extra wilds are waiting. Lines And Bet SizeWith 50 fixed lines, the per-line control sets the stake on each line: 10 per line means a total bet of 500, and 2 per line a total bet of 100 – the two levels used in our screenshots. The full range runs from 0.50 to 50 in total, so the smallest stake is just one cent per line. Because the lines are fixed, a bigger per-line stake simply scales every win and the buy price by the same amount. Characters From Slavic FolkloreThe cast gives the game its personality. Baba Yaga is the famous forest witch who lives in a hut on chicken legs, Morozko is the frost spirit of Russian winter tales, Zmey Gorynych is the many-headed dragon fought by heroes, and Rusalka is the water spirit of rivers and lakes. Spinomenal uses these figures as more than decoration: each of them unlocks its own way to play the free spins, which gives the bonus much more variety than a single fixed round. A Growing SeriesBaba Yaga has become a recurring theme for Spinomenal. Besides the original Baba Yaga Tales, the casinos we checked carry a Haunted House edition, 1 Reel Baba Yaga and Book of Baba Yaga Tales 2. This sequel stands out with its choice of four character modes and its large 50-line grid. Who It Is ForBaba Yaga Tales 2 is for players who like dark fairy tale themes and free spins with real variety. The stacked portraits make big line hits possible, the rotating free spins modes keep the bonus fresh, and the 36x buy is affordable. Spinomenal has not published a volatility rating or maximum win for this title in the sources we checked, so the rules screen at your casino is the place to look.
